摘要
建立了梯度淋洗-抑制型电导离子色谱法检测水产品中有机酸的方法。在2~3个数量级范围内,该方法对目标化合物的检测线性良好。酒石酸的线性范围为15~500 ng/mL,检测限为0.05 mg/kg;柠檬酸线性范围为8~500 ng/mL,检测限为0.03 mg/kg。以大黄鱼、中华绒螯蟹、南美白对虾、文蛤为空白样品,加入酒石酸和柠檬酸质量分数分别为0.05,0.07和0.10 mg/kg,酒石酸的加标回收率介于84.4%~89.2%,RSD<6.5%,柠檬酸的加标回收率介于87.5%~93.8%,RSD<5.9%。
A method has been established to detect organic acids in aquatic products by SPE-suppressed conductivity ion chromatographic method.In three orders of magnitude of scope,the linear range of this method is good.The detection limits are 0.05 mg/kg for tartaric acid and 0.03 mg/kg for citric acid.This established method has been successfully applied to the determination of tartaric acid and citric acid in Penaeus vannamei Boone.At the spiked levels of 0.05,0.07 and 0.1 mg/kg,this method was adopted to detect the two kind of organic acids in three different kinds of aquatic products.Each quality concentration was parallelly detected 6 times,the recoveries of tartaric acid is between 84.4% and 89.3% with RSD 〈 6.6%,and the citric acid is between 87.5% and 93.8% with RSD 〈 5.9%.
